    I used my cigarette charger to hard wire mine to the bike's battery as well. I stripped both wires quite long and folded them back on themselves several times. I soldered the wires and then crimped them in ring terminals. Both leads are connected to the battery. Been working fine for over a year or so.

    sorry to revive an old thread, but after communicating with AIM about my quickly draining battery on a Solo 2 DL (running current firmware), I can add some info directly from AIM that may help whoever goes searching for this issue in the future.

    From the AIM tech: the Solo 2 DL max draw is 650 mA, the battery is rated at 1500 mAh. So, a battery-only run-time of a little over 2 hours is to be expected. Sure enough, when comparing how quickly my unit dies when running battery-only, it's in line with this expected run time. Not really a problem for me if the unit will almost always powered from the bike via data cable, but still kinda disappointing performance. idk if battery size or power draw changes between the Solo 2 DL and regular Solo 2, but I can't imagine either is significantly different.

    So there you have it. Maybe at one point in the past even shorter battery life was caused by firmware issues or a supplier lot of dud batteries, but even now, short battery life isn't a bug so much as a "feature"
